The Castrol Alphasyn T gear oil range comprises synthetic lubricants formulated on polyalpha-olefin (PAO) base fluids with phosphorus-based antiwear additive technology, providing outstanding thermal stability and good load carrying capacity. Alphasyn T grades are suited to bearings, circulatory systems, and moderately-loaded gear systems operating at both high and low temperatures, and should not be used for heavy or shock loaded systems. All grades have very low pour points and excellent viscosity/temperature characteristics for use across a wide range of temperatures, and are fully compatible with nitrile, silicone, and fluoropolymer seal materials.
T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S
| Property | 10 | 32 | 46 | 68 | 100 | 150 | 220 | 320 | 460 |
| Density @ 15°C (g/ml) | 0.83 | 0.85 | 0.85 | 0.86 | 0.86 | 0.87 | 0.87 | 0.87 | 0.87 |
| Kinematic Viscosity @ 40°C (mm²/s) | 10 | 32 | 46 | 68 | 100 | 150 | 220 | 320 | 460 |
| Kinematic Viscosity @ 100°C (mm²/s) | 2.75 | 5.7 | 7.5 | 10.5 | 14.5 | 17.8 | 23.9 | 31.7 | 41.8 |
| Viscosity Index | 110 | 125 | 125 | 128 | 128 | 131 | 135 | 138 | 141 |
| Pour Point (°C) | -57 | -57 | -57 | -57 | -51 | -42 | -42 | -30 | -30 |
| Flash Point, PMCC (°C) | 170 | 210 | 220 | 230 | 230 | 230 | 230 | 230 | 230 |
| Foam Sequence I, Tendency (ml) | 10 | 10 | 10 | 10 | 10 | 10 | 10 | 10 | 20 |
| Foam Sequence I, Stability (ml) |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 |
| Rust Test, Procedure B | Pass | Pass | Pass | Pass | Pass | - | Pass | - | - |
| FZG Gear Test A/8.3/90, Failure Load Stage | - | - | - | 10 | 10 | 12 | 12 | 12 | 12 |
KEY FEATURES
| •Good thermal and oxidative stability provides reliable operation and extended operating life when compared to mineral oil based products |
| •Inherently high viscosity index (VI) makes the product suitable for operations over a wide temperature range |
| •Good antiwear and load carrying abilities minimizes gear wear and prolongs gear tooth life |
| •Good water separation and demulsification characteristics means reduced down time through prolonged lubricant life and increased equipment reliability |
| •PAO based lubricant provides good compatibility with seals, paints and mineral oil based lubricants |
CLASSIFICATIONS & APPROVALS
| •DIN Classification: CL |
| •Meets DIN 51517 Part 2 |
| •Meets David Brown Type A |
